TI中文支持网
TI专业的中文技术问题搜集分享网站

LMX2571驱动问题

你好!

我们对LMX2571上电后进行寄存器写、读测试,具体说是对R0写0x2003然后再读出来比较。读出来的数据却是0。

下图是写R0的时序图:

下面是读时序图:

下图是LE 和CLK的时序图(LE我分开抓了)

下图是写R39 0x11f0(read back 模式)

请看看问题在哪里,谢谢

user5114453:

补充一下,向R0写入的是0x2003,让芯片进入normal工作模式。

Kailyn Chen:

您好,上电时序是按照这个顺序进行的吗?
1. Apply power to the device and ensure the Vcc pins are at the proper levels.
2. If CE is LOW, pull it HIGH.
3. Wait 100 µs for the internal LDOs to become stable.
4. Ensure that a valid reference is applied to the OSCin pin.
5. Program register R0 with RESET=1. This will ensure all the registers are reset to their default values.
6. Program in sequence registers R60, R58, R53, …, R1 and then R0.

user5114453:

回复 Kailyn Chen:

i Kailyn, 是按照这个顺序。VCC和GND脚都确认过电压无误。OSCin峰峰值接近3v

电路如下:

Kailyn Chen:

回复 Kailyn Chen:

您好,R0 写的值是0X2003是吗? 这样的话bit13 配置的为1, 为reset状态,normal工作的话,bit13=0 才对。

Resets all the registers to the default values. This bit is self-clearing.

0 = Normal operation 1 = Reset

user5114453:

回复 Kailyn Chen:

你好,

我们尝试了R0=0x0003,也没什么变化。powerdown和正常模式(内部vco)电流应该差多少?

赞(0)
未经允许不得转载:TI中文支持网 » LMX2571驱动问题
分享到: 更多 (0)